Product Description:
In Lost Planet: Extreme Condition, you're a snow pirate - battling for control of the precious thermal energy needed for humans to survive. Driven to the brink of extinction on ice-covered wastelands, humankind fights to survive. From extreme conditions and insurgent Snow Pirates to hostile gargantuan alien Akrid, all that you can trust are your instincts. Experience large, varied stages, great-looking environments, and massive bosses and thick swarms of enemies that keep the action intense. The multi-player action is just as riveting. Rating: 5 out of 5 stars - awesome game
Great game play with an X-box controller for windows. It had totally acceptable frame rates almost all of the time with my system (athlon x2 4400+, ATI hd3870, 4G ram, Vista). most of the hick-ups where during the "movie" scenes which render in glorious detail. The game play itself was seamless, immersible, challenging and had great replay value.
Love it.



Rating: 2 out of 5 stars - Unplayable on PC
I though the label "games for windows" meant something. Guess MS will put there name on anything.

There is a reason this game is selling used for $[...]. It's unplayable due to the horrable job Capcom did with porting the controls and the mind numbing lag that makes playing it on hard a waste of time.

Next time someone wants to port a so so Xbox game on to the PC I think they should have to prove they played it through them selves first.
